
Mary May is a CNVC Certified Trainer with a background in education. She has enjoyed sharing NVC with students, parents and those who work with children, in addition to groups and couples since 2017.
She offers classes and sessions that include inquiry, self-connection, and embodied practice to support awareness and integration. Alongside Holly Storm, Mary co-leads Foundations of Trust and Connection, a 14-session course that integrates nervous system awareness with NVC to support wholeness, joy, and authenticity for participants and the children in their lives. Mary also shares NVC in her local Northwest Indiana community and collaborates with the NWI Sociocracy Center to build regional resilience.
Mary’s teaching background includes Secondary Social Studies, Gender Studies, Montessori Lower Elementary with a special focus on Peace Education, and Self-Directed Education. She taught in a variety of educational settings for fifteen years before having children. NVC supports her in articulating her awareness of power, choice, and self-connection especially in relationship to children and learning.
